4-Chloro-5-fluoroindole Chemical Properties
- Melting point:
- 21-22 °C(Solv: hexane (110-54-3))
- Boiling point:
- 300 ºC
- Density
- 1.436
- Flash point:
- 135 ºC
- storage temp.
- under inert gas (nitrogen or Argon) at 2–8 °C
- pka
- 15.26±0.30(Predicted)
- Appearance
- Off-white to light yellow Solid
4-Chloro-5-fluoroindole Usage And Synthesis
Synthesis
908600-95-3
169674-02-6
The general procedure for the synthesis of 4-chloro-5-fluoroindole using the compound (CAS: 908600-95-3) as starting material was as follows: tetrabutylammonium fluoride hydrate (1.9 g, 7.38 mmol) was dissolved in THF (30 mL) along with compound 2 (1.2 g, 3.69 mmol), and the reaction was stirred for 30 min at room temperature. After completion of the reaction, the reaction mixture was diluted with ether (30 mL), followed by washing with brine (30 mL), drying with anhydrous sodium sulfate, filtering to remove the desiccant, and the filtrate was concentrated under reduced pressure to remove the solvent. Finally, purification by column chromatography (eluent: petroleum ether/ethyl acetate = 50:1) afforded compound 3 (0.5 g, 80.1% yield) as a brown oil.
